Job Summary
The role involves delivering exceptional, evidence-based, patient-centered care while fostering a positive learning environment for residents and students.
Candidates will spend approximately 12 weeks in the hospital setting precepting residents and dedicate four hours weekly to private clinic time.
UAMS offers benefits including medical, dental, vision plans, up to 10% retirement match, and education discounts for staff dependents.
